#154a2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#154a2c is composed of 8.2% red, 29%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.5% yellow and 71% black. It has a hue angle of 146 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 18.6%. #154a2c color hex could be obtained by blending #2a9458 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#154a2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#154a2c has RGB values of R:21, G:74,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 1395244.

Shades and Tints of #154a2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#154a2c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f302f is the less saturated color, while #035c2a is the most saturated one.
